Schedule: Environmental Document Approval Date: 2009 Municipal Consent Approval Date: Need Unknown Geometric Layout Approval Date: 2009 Construction Limits Established Date: 2009 Original Letting Date: 1/25/2009 Current Letting Date: 01/23/2009 Construction Season: 2009-2012 Estimated Substantial Completion: 2012 Project History: Highway 14 provides a direction connection between Mankato and Rochester, both major regional centers in southern Minnesota. Project Benefits: The purpose of this project is to improve the connectivity, safety and level of service for users on Trunk Highway 14 from Owatonna to the westerly Steele County Line as part of an overall effort to improve Trunk Highway 14 from Waseca to Owatonna. Project Risks: Traffic detour during construction. Annual Report on Major Highway Projects Minnesota Department of Transportation PROJECT SUMMARY Hwy. 14 I 35 to West Steele County line State Project No. 7401-34 Project Description: This project provides for a four-lane expansion of Trunk Highway 14 from Owatonna to the west Steele County Line.
